Kuwait’s equities settled higher on Thursday

Mubasher: Kuwait’s equities settled higher on Thursday, having started the session with declines led by telecoms and bank stocks.

The All-Share Market index shed 0.23%, or 13.6 points to 6,038.35 points, as the Premier Market and Main Market indices advanced by 0.17% and 0.38% respectively.

Boursa Kuwait’s liquidity grew by 6.7% to KWD 32.47 million, compared with KWD 30.44 million reached by the end of Wednesday session.

Trading volume totalled 274.44 million shares, a 13.8% growth from 241.18 million shares in the preceding session.

In terms of sectors, indices of six sectors rallied, with the telecoms at the forefront, having recorded a gain of 0.64%, whereas five sectors posted losses, with the biggest loss recorded by oil and gas at 1.56%.

KAMCO Investment was the top performer during the day, having climbed by 9.41%, while Energy House Holding recorded the sharpest drop, with its stocks losing 16.43%.

Aayan Leasing and Investment, whose shares settled 12.73% lower, logged the highest volume and liquidity, with 121.49 million shares exchanged via 1,518 deals at KWD 6.11 million.
